发明名称 APTZAYME CAPABLE OF SELECTIVE SILENCING OF TARGET miRNA BY RELEASING AN ANTISENSE SEQUENCE IN HEPATITIS C VIRUS-INFECTED CELLS AND USE THEREOF
摘要 The present invention relates to an aptazyme comprising an aptamer for hepatitis C virus (HCV) RNA-encoding component; a hammerhead ribozyme comprising an antisense sequence to microRNA at the site released by self-cleavage; and a communication module sequence that connects the aptamer and hammerhead ribozyme and triggers a self-cleavage activity of the hammerhead ribozyme upon binding of the aptamer with the HCV RNA-encoding component. The present aptazyme inhibits microRNA activity specifically in HCV proliferating cells and thus a composition of the present invention comprising the aptazyme can be effectively used for treatment of HCV-related diseases.
